Following a 3-mile motivational run in honor of the 239th Marine Corps Birthday Celebration, Marines and sailors from Headquarters Battalion, Marine Corps Forces Reserve, gather around to receive instruction from the Battalion Commander, Col. Steven Godinho, at Marine Corps Force Reserve Support Facility, New Orleans, La., Nov. 7, 2014. The Marines and sailors had just completed a motivational run that started at Marine Corps Force Reserve Support Facility and traveled along the Mississippi River banks through the streets of Algiers Point. Over 500 Marines and sailors assigned to the command partook in this year’s event. This year marks the 239th Anniversary of the founding of the United States Marine Corps. (U.S. Marine Corps photo by: Master Sgt. John A. Lee, II. / Released)
